On march 17, 2010, riskmetrics group rmg launched its new governance risk indicators grid ratings system, designed to allow institutional and other investors to assess potential risks related to companies governance practices and structures. This technical document provides a detailed description of riskmetrics, a set of techniques and data to measure market risks in portfolios of fixed income instruments, equities, foreign exchange, commodities, and their derivatives issued in over 30 countries.
